The Debugger perspective now offers several IAR specific Views and features. Created by Colton Parks, last modified on Introduction:This page will show you how to use Simplicity Studio with the EFM32 Giant Gecko Starter Kit.There is a new category "IAR C-SPY Application" in the debug configurations panel that contains all the debug configurations for projects with IAR debug plugin option selected.IAR specific panels and settings are now displayed in the project properties for a new S32DS project with the IAR options enabled (see above).Please choose this option if you intend to debug using IAR supported probes (e.g. There should appear a new item it the Debugger selection - "IAR plugin Debugger".You can now create a new project in S32DS and select IAR toolchain for ARM instead of default GCC compiler.Select all the IAR components displayed and proceed to installation by clicking "Next" button.Select the ARM version (8.x) and click "Install" button.Run IAR plugin manager (Menu "Help" -> "IAR Embedded Workbench plugin manager.").Configure IAR plugins in IAR Embedded Workbench plugin manager Anytime you create a new workspace you will be asked to enter path to IAR Embedded Workbench IDEĢ.When the plugin is installed you will be asked to restart S32DS Finally you proceed to the installation.
Tick " I Accept the terms of the license agreement" and click "OK" to accept unsigned content software.go to menu "Help" -> "Install New Software" and click on "Add." button to add a new IAR repository located here:.Now let's proceed to eclipse plug-in installation. This document describes how to install this plugin and how to enable IAR in the new project wizard.Ĭurrent version of S32DS for ARM 2018.R1 supports IAR compilers v7.x and v8.x.Īfter the IAR eclipse plugin installation is finished you should be able to create, build and debug a new S32DS project (including SDKs) using IAR compiler/debugger interface directly under S32DS Eclipse environment.įirst of all make sure you have IAR Embedded Workbench installed with a valid license from IAR. Click on AVR Studio 4 shown below.S32 Design Studio (S32DS) for ARM supports IAR Eclipse plug-in that enables users to build and debug a S32DS project with IAR toolchain for ARM. Step1: After installing AVR Studio and AVR GCC. This article describe step by step use of AVR studio. These chips are used in high end applications like settop box, media players etc.ĪVR core with FPGA on a single chip, making it wonderful to implement users circuit in the chip itself.įollowing tutorial describe use of AVR Studio, which is the IDE include GCC compiler for AVR. This series include SIMD and DSP instructions.
These processors are of 32 bit and suitable to run OS like Linux etc. When installing simplicity you don’t need all the modules, for flashing you can install the tools and SDK but you don’t need to have Keil, IAR, GCC compiler Reflash your device with simplicity studio v4. With this series Atmel has launched application specific processors, like AVR chip with support of USB, AVR with support CAN etc.
Once software update is complete, Simplicity Studio checks for connected hardware. As soon as Simplicity Studio launches, it searches for updates. This series include support for cryptograpy and large internal memory, and suitable for applications like smart cards etc. 2.4 Install Simplicity Studio During installation, Simplicity Studio obtains updates and additional packages specific to your connected hardware. This series have internal memory in 100s of KBs and has instruction for multiply and divide, suitable for small and medium level applications. This series have low pin count usually 32 pins, and low peripherals. Atmel has developed five different groups of AVR… Now AVR is under the umbrella of Atmel Co. When the device is connected to your PC, you should see it listed in the Debug Adapters window in Simplicity Studio.
Connect the Thunderboard BG22 to your PC using a micro-USB cable. Launch Simplicity Studio from your desktop. If you find any problems with this plugin, please open an issue on GitHub and include the.
The goal is to support all IAR Systems compiler variants like for example Arm, RISC-V, MSP430, AVR, STM8, 8051, Renesas RX, RL78 and RH850. ARM Compiler 6 supports ARM® Cortex®-A50 processor series and is available as part of the DS-5 Development Studio Ultimate Edition, available April 2014. Set up Thunderboard Kit and Simplicity Studio. This plugin makes it possible to combine the IAR Systems compiler solutions with Visual Studio Code. It is understood that the name AVR stands for Alf Vegard RISC. Rather than being a standalone programming language, Halide is embedded in C++. How to use and integrate AVR STUDIO/Atmel Studio with GCC Compiler for ATMEL AVR 8-Bit Series MCUĪVR is a 8 bit RISC Processor, which was originally developed by two students at the Norwegian Institute of Technology, named as Alf-Egil Bogen and Vegard Wollan.